SYNERGISTIC EXTRACTION EQUILIBRIUM OF LANTHANOIDS(III) WITH 2-THENOYLTRIFLUOROACETONE AND NITROGEN-CONTAINING BIDENTATE LIGANDS, ETHYLENEDIAMCME DERIVATIVES

摘要:

The synergistic extraction of lanthanoids(III), Ln(III),i e., La, Sm, Tb, Tm and Lu, using 2-thenoyltrifluoroacetone (Htta) and nitrogen-containing neutral bidentate ligands (S),i.e., three ethylenedi-amine derivatives, such as N,N'-dimethylethylenediamine (dmen), N,N'-diethylethylenediamine (deen) and cis-l,2-cyclohexanediamine (chda), was studied in the benzene and aqueous system. The synergistic enhancement in these extraction systems was mainly attributed to the formation of an adduct, Ln(tta)3S, in the benzene phase. The variation of the adduct formation constants (βs,l) was discussed with the basicity of ligands and structure hindrance around the metal ion.
